How You’ll Make an Impact
The purpose of this position is to grow the Valvoline business by developing, calling on, and servicing Regional accounts for the Valvoline family of products. This position will have extensive knowledge of each channel of trade and will help create and execute a selling platform, marketing programs, and account specific promotions that deliver strategic growth for the Valvoline Company. Relationship building with the Regional accounts is critical to the success of this role. This includes customer site visits, Virtual Training / Meetings, and various face to face interactions.
- Develop and enrich relationships with regional installers in management, sales, operations, and customer service. (regional accounts up to 6 rooftops)
- Transfer product and sales knowledge to motivate, train or coach personnel and/or installers to increase sales of the Valvoline portfolio of products using Virtual and In-store support / classroom training (including installation demos, customized playbook, and execution)
- Business reviews & Scorecarding – analyst performance of each rooftop and identify strategy for growth
- New account onboarding and ongoing management
- Negotiating and extending contracts and supply agreements, with experience using templated contracts and VVV business tools (CPQ, Proposals, Development funds, etc)
- Assess and diagnose training needs and deliver appropriate training solutions for maximize Valvoline product growth
- Personal development & mentorship.

What You’ll Need
- Bachelor's degree preferred or equivalent experience
Minimum of 3 - 5 years of relevant experience
Familiarity with “do it for me”(DIFM) automotive or heavy-duty market experience
Strong track record of training and/or sales experience
Working kn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ite primarily Teams, PowerPoint, Excel
Working knowledge of business analytic tools (SNAP, BW, BI Tools, or equivalent)
Working knowledge or Salesforce.com (or equivalent CRM)
- Ability to travel up to 75% with some overnight travel
- Must be authorized to work in the U.S.
